Technically newer Kindles do support a form of text-to-speech but the feature is meant as an accessibility feature for visually impaired people. The feature is called VoiceView for Kindle. It reads everything on the screen aloud, including menus and actions. Text To Speech On Kindle![]() Text To Speech Kindle BooksSee my to see it in action. It’s more limited than regular TTS and you can’t change voices or anything and it makes using the Kindle awkward because you have to use a series of touch commands to navigate. The bottom line is VoiceView is meant to be used by visually impaired people only, not for regular text-to-speech functions. There’s also the fact that ereaders are designed to have a small battery because batteries add a lot of weight and E Ink doesn’t require much power anyway. So the battery charge of an E Ink Kindle can only last a few hours when it comes to playing audio. Tablets on the other hand have much larger batteries and can stream audio for literally a couple of days straight (when I had an iPad the battery charge would only go down 2% per hour when streaming Pandora to Bluetooth headphones, and that requires two wireless services to run constantly). At this point in time it’s more logical for Kindles not to have text-to-speech. In this post we will explain how to configure the proofing language (the language used by PowerPoint grammar engine to check spelling across the text boxes) of PowerPoint 2013 (Windows Version) and PowerPoint 2011 (Mac Version). We decided to explain both version due to the slightly difference in the configuration steps. Configuring The Check Spelling Language in PowerPoint 2013 This configuration will allow the user to check spelling and grammar (also for autocorrect) with different languages across the same presentation. Microsoft Office includes proofing tools, such as dictionaries or grammar rules, for different languages. Step 1 Navigate to the “Review” Ribbon on top of the menu bar and navigate to the Language Tab. In the language Tab select the “Language” sub-menu. Two Options will popup, “Set Proofing Language” which is the option that will configure the check spelling language for the selected text boxes or slides, and “Language Preferences” that will allow more complex language configuration as priorities, dictionaries, etc. Lets move into the “Set Proofing Language” Option clicking over: Step 2 The next step is selecting the language you want to use for the check spelling functionality. The menu shows the “Default” language in the top, and the list of available language bellow. If you execute Step 2 only selecting some “Text Boxes” in your presentation. The Proofing language will only be set to those TextBoxes. ![]() ![]() How To Change The Shape Of A Text Box In Powerpoint For Mac FreeIf you don’t select any, the proofing language will be set for the slides selected. If no selection is done at all, the proofing language will apply to the whole presentation. This is an interesting feature to understand, as it allows the user to select specific proofing language depending the Slide and Slide content. In this step you have the option to check the “Do not check spelling” feature. Change The Shape Of A Text Box In IndesignThis will not trigger the spell checker after you select the language. How To Change The Color Of Text In Minecraft• For Simple Markup, a color-coded bar appears to the left of a paragraph, indicating that some change was made. • For All Markup, new text appears in a specific color, depending on who made the changes. Added text appears with a color-coded underline and deleted text appears with color-coded strikethrough. These text highlights are called revision marks. • For No Markup, the changes are tracked but not displayed in the document. This is a great setting to choose for the least amount of distraction. (The revision marks can be seen by choosing All Markup instead of No Markup.) Word continues to track changes and edits in your document until you turn off Track Changes. Message text app for mac. There are lots of reasons why you might need speech to text software, but did you know that it is likely already built-in to the device you are using? Apple, Microsoft and Google include this functionality in many of their devices as a form of assistive technology for users with physical disabilities. Voice To Text Software ReviewsHowever, it is being used in many other ways too. People are using it on mobile devices because it is faster than typing with the on-screen keyboard. On laptops and desktop computers, others are using it to augment their slow typing skills. Young children are using it at school to express their thoughts and ideas without worrying about the challenges of spelling words they have yet to learn. Voice To Text Options For Mac Free Download![]() Voice To Text OptionsSo, without further ado, here is a rundown of how to use speech to text for free on a variety of your favorite devices. Windows 7, 8 and 10 all have free speech to text software that is built-in to the operating system. You can find it by searching for 'Windows Speech Recognition' in the search menu of your version of Windows. It can be used with a headset, a USB mic or with the microphone that is built-in to your computer. If you have never used it before, there is a short setup procedure that you need to follow in order to optimize performance with your voice and the hardware on your machine.If you want to, you can further fine-tune the accuracy of Speech Recognition by going to the Control Panel, clicking on Ease of Access, and then Speech Recognition. Here you will find an option to Train your computer to better understand you. Click this to optimize speech to text for your voice.
